    I am very happy with it. I bought it used with my buddy for $3600. It has a 40 hp Yamaha on it and it does everything we need it to do. In all honesty, the brand really doesnt matter until you go really big, like a Triton or a Basscat. The biggest thing is the motor. If you take care of it .....it will take care of you. I have been caught in the south pond of congamond lake and needed a tow to the launch at the north pond in the past with previous watercraft that I have owned. The G3 has never let me down though. I can do a top speed of about 30 and I could tow a tube if i wanted. We are now looking to trade up to a fishing 18 foot pontoon boat.
